Has anyone done this tour to see the underwater sculptures? How did you rate it?

 

I did this back in September 2009,Snorkelling around the sculpture park is very easy to do as well as relaxing and you get great views. the double bonus for me was the boat and crew, very helpfull and friendly to all on board, :D

I've done this too - a few times actually as I like the fact you get a lot of different stuff for your money. Sight-seeing, tour guide talk, snorkeling, fast boat action! :cool: It is certainly different to the standard get in a bus and sit for hours on end. The boat is really good fun and the guide is excellent.
